Flexible flat cable, vehicle including the same, and method of manufacturing the flexible flat cable
A flexible flat cable and a method of manufacturing the flexible flat cable, may include an insulating film forming an external appearance of the flexible flat cable; a conductor disposed inside the insulating film; and an adhesion layer configured to bond the insulating film to the conductor, wherein the adhesion layer contains metal particles, and when a crack occurs in the conductor, the metal particles connect the conductor in which the crack occurs.
METHOD FOR STRIPPING PART OF A SHIELDING FOIL OF A SHEATHED CABLE AND FOIL REMOVING DEVICE FOR STRIPPING PART OF A SHIELDING FOIL OF A SHEATHED CABLE FROM THE SHEATHED CABLE AT A PREDETERMINED BREAKING POINT
A method for stripping a part of a shielding foil of a sheathed cable includes the following steps: provide the sheathed cable with the shielding foil that has a predetermined breaking point running along a circumference of the shielding foil; bend a subarea of the sheathed cable with the shielding foil in a first direction to apply a tearing stress at the predetermined breaking point that tears the shielding foil on a part of the circumference of the shielding foil; move a first part of the sheathed cable in an elliptical, particularly circular, movement to apply the tearing stress across essentially the entire circumference of the shielding foil, so that the shielding foil tears at the predetermined breaking point across the entire circumference of the shielding foil; and remove from the sheathed cable the part of the shielding foil that was stripped from the sheathed cable.
Bus Bar with Integrated Voltage Rise Time Filter
A bus bar or similar high current conductor may be sheathed in a high relative permeability material formed in layers to both increase the inductance of that conductor and to provide a capacitance and resistance useful for forming a low pass filter to reduce the rise time of the voltage signals on the bus bar such as can be damaging to motor insulation and the like.
FOIL STRUCTURE WITH ELECTRICAL FUNCTIONALITY AND EXTERNAL CONTACTING
A foil structure with electrical functionality and external contacting includes a region containing an electrical transmission path and a contacting region for the external contacting of the electrical transmission path. At least one electrically conductive layer, which is provided with a material mixture of silver and carbon, is contained in the contacting region of the foil structure. The electrically conductive layer can be extended from the contacting region of the foil structure into the region containing the electrical transmission path and can form the electrical transmission path. The electrically conductive layer can be disposed on a conductor track in the contacting region. The electrically conductive layer is mechanically and climatically stable by virtue of the mixture of silver and carbon.

Waterproof construction of three-phase line part and three-phase line connecting device
A waterproof construction of a three-phase line part includes a three-phase line part having three bus bar construction bodies, a first terminal block provided on one end side of the three-phase line part, a second terminal block provided on the other end side of the three-phase line part, and a tubular exterior member that covers a middle portion of the three-phase line part. One end of the tubular exterior member is water-tightly fixed to a first housing of the first terminal block, and the other end thereof is water-tightly fixed to a second housing of the second terminal block, in a state that the tubular exterior member covers the three-phase line part.

CONDUCTIVE PATH WITH NOISE FILTER
A conductive path with noise filter that enables an effective reduction in a surge noise in a specific frequency band is provided. A conductive path with noise filter includes conductive path main, an insulating holder, inductors provided in the holder, receiving terminal fittings provided in the holder, insertion-side terminal fittings capable of being fitted to the receiving terminal fittings, a U-phase capacitor provided between the U-phase wire and the U-phase insertion-side terminal fitting, a V-phase capacitor provided between the V-phase wire and the V-phase insertion-side terminal fitting, and a W-phase capacitor provided between the W-phase wire and the W-phase insertion-side terminal fitting.
LIQUID-COOLED TANGLE RESISTANT CHARGE CABLE
A liquid-cooled tangle-resistant charging cable may include a sheath defining a cavity, the sheath having a width dimension, a height dimension, a thickness dimension and a length dimension; wherein the width dimension is larger than the height dimension, and the length dimension is larger than both the height dimension and the width dimension; a first conductor disposed in the cavity, the first conductor having at least one substantially flat side; a hose disposed in the cavity and configured to carry a cooling liquid, the cross-sectional profile of the hose being non-circular and having at least one flat side. In some embodiments, the sheath's cross-sectional height dimension may be between 2% and 95% of the sheath's cross sectional width dimension.
